(Order of the Court was made by M.M.SUNDRESH.,J) Seeking extension of leave already granted by this Court, the present petition has been filed.
2. On the earlier occasion, this Court was pleased to grant ten days leave by taking note of the fact that the petitioner is suffering from renal failure and for effective treatment, the presence of the convict is required. 3.Now, the petitioner submitted that the treatment is yet to be over and, therefore, the time earlier granted will have to be extended.
4. Inasmuch as the foundational facts are not in dispute coupled with the fact that the further treatment is yet to be completed, we are inclined to extend the leave already granted by another ten days i.e., till 31.10.2020.
